The color #DB636D is a pink that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 219, 99, 109 and HSL values of 355°, 63%, 62%.

The complementary color for #DB636D is #61DBD1.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
Shades of #DB636D
These are the darker variations of #DB636D.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#AF4F57 and #833B41. This progression shows how #DB636D dar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
